def compute_hash(x):
|
||||
"""
|
||||
Compute a unique fingerprint for the string input, `x`, as an integer using
|
||||
the following equation:
|
||||
|
||||
x[0] * P^0 + x[1] * P^1 + ... x[n-1] * P^(n-1) % M
|
||||
|
||||
P and M are constants where P represents the next available prime number
|
||||
that's GTE the number of unique characters you'll be hashing. In the case of
|
||||
all lowercase characters, of which there are 26, the next available prime
|
||||
number is 31.
|
||||
"""
|
||||
p = 31
|
||||
m = int(10e9) + 9 # large prime number
|
||||
power = 0
|
||||
result = 0
|
||||
for c in x:
|
||||
result += ord(c) * p**power
|
||||
power += 1
|
||||
return result % m
